Clint Wolcyn Takes the Overall Chip Lead into Day 2
Created (3/22/2026 1:00:06 AM by Anthony Thompson)

Day 1c of the MSPT Season 17 Riverside $1,110 Main Event attracted 269 runners, which, along with 1a’s 114 and 1b’s 225, brought the total field up to 608 entries, shattering the $300k guarantee.

The field generated a $589,148 prize pool, which will pay a minimum of $2,197, while the eventual winner will walk away with a $121,414 first-place prize, along with the Main Event trophy, and a $3,500 into the ROCK ‘N’ ROLL POKER OPEN MSPT Championship at the Seminole Hard Rock in Hollywood, FL.

At the end of the third and final flight, just 30 players bagged and tagged, with Clint Wolcyn claiming the top spot with 845,000 to take into Day 2, which is good enough for the overall chip lead.

Wolcyn went on a late-night heater to distance himself from Wes Cannon (686,000), Zach Heiman(620,000), Charlie Reichard (614,000), and the inaugural Spade Poker Champion Merritt Kuhn (590,000) for the top spot as they rounded out the top five stacks.

Others who survived the final flight included MSPT Champ Bee Yang (571,000), Jason Crews (375,000), MSPT Hall of Famer Rich Alsup (208,000), the MSPT’s top casher DJ Buckley (106,000), defending Champ Anthony Kastelic (101,000), and two-time MSPT Champ Angela Jordison (40,000).

Of course, not everyone was so lucky as the likes of 2024 MSPT Riverside Champ Jake Wilding, WSOP bracelet winner John Reading, Mark Lafata, Sarah Stefan, Joseph Saltanovitz, and MSPT Champ Jeff Copeland, all of whom fell short of clinching a Day 2 berth.

All surviving players from the starting flights – of which there are 66 (13 from Day 1a, 25 from 1b, and 28 from 1c) – will return at 11:00 a.m. local time on Sunday, March 22nd, to play down to a winner.
